Output 073fe82a2d60e3f81675994cbbddcf2f2278420db5b3ebced31f2a72241dcfe7:1

value
4353017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e067d4100e18a5d5a38cd669b4cab4752f15c344 OP_EQUAL
address
3N9Zfdoh7ckwTPC23fBPCaHzwkHLycm4S8
transaction
073fe82a2d60e3f81675994cbbddcf2f2278420db5b3ebced31f2a72241dcfe7
confirmations
31650
spent
true